Is that the one that looks like a cockroach, with adjustable hydraulics?


All of the big Citroens, from the 1955-1975 DS, the 1974-1991 CX, the
1991-2001 XM and the present C5 use hydropneumatic suspension of some
kind.
Their looks are no doubt strange to someone outside Europe.
